зеркало из https://github.com/mozilla/gecko-dev.git
Bug 614347 - 'XPConnect-wrapped JSObjects must clear their gray bit when they are handed out'. r=peterv+gal, a=blocking. Bustage fix.
This commit is contained in:
Родитель
633b25f14a
Коммит
0fed29e6f7
|
@ -4336,7 +4336,7 @@ public:
|
|||
* kept alive past the next CC.
|
||||
*/
|
||||
jsval GetJSVal() const
|
||||
{if(JSVAL_IS_OBJECT(mJSVal))
|
||||
{if(!JSVAL_IS_PRIMITIVE(mJSVal))
|
||||
JSVAL_TO_OBJECT(mJSVal)->unmark(XPC_GC_COLOR_GRAY);
|
||||
return mJSVal;}
|
||||
|
||||
|
|
Загрузка…
Ссылка в новой задаче